This paper addresses the stringent requirements for sealing technology in high-temperature and high-pressure petrochemical equipment, and introduces the key technologies and performance studies for the domestication of bimetallic self-sealing composite gaskets. The gasket features a composite structure of a double-layer metal framework and flexible graphite, relying on the “pressure self-sealing” mechanism to maintain excellent sealing performance even under high-temperature conditions. The article systematically elaborates on its material process innovations, thermomechanical coupling experiments, and methods for verifying sealing integrity, and establishes a life prediction and engineering risk management system, providing a technical route and theoretical support for the reliable application of high-end sealing components in the petrochemical field in China.
